Eastman (EMN) Q2 2026 Earnings Call Transcript

Company FundamentalsCorporate EarningsCredit & Bond MarketsEnergy Markets & PricesGeopolitics & WarESG & Climate Policy

Eastman Chemical reported Q2 2026 revenue of $2,513M (+10% YoY) and adjusted EPS of $1.97, driven by 5% higher volume/mix and 4% higher selling prices plus margin improvement in Chemical Intermediates. Management raised/maintained the earnings trajectory, expecting Q3 adjusted EPS to approach Q2 ($1.97), though full-year operating cash flow was revised toward ~$900M due to inflationary pressure on accounts receivable (working capital use: $370M in the first six months). Circular economy momentum continued, with circular platform sales expected to grow by $100M+ in 2026 and methanolysis yields exceeding 90%, partially offsetting weak demand pockets and regional conflict-related freight/margin pressure in Fibers.

Analysis

EMN looks like a beneficiary of a temporary supply/tightness regime, but the better lens is margin durability versus end-demand fragility. The company is converting pricing and utilization into near-term EBIT upside faster than peers with less pass-through and more commodity exposure, so the stock can work as a relative-value long even if global manufacturing stays soft.

The biggest hidden risk is cash conversion, not earnings. A lot of the current strength appears tied to pricing and outage normalization, which is exactly the type of bridge that can look great in EBIT while receivables and inventory consume cash; if customers push back on premiums or the freight/energy overlay eases, the second-half margin step-up could flatten quickly.

Over 6-18 months, the debate is whether circular and specialty innovations become a genuine mix upgrade or remain capital-intensive optionality. Consensus may be underestimating how sticky specialty pricing can be once customers qualify a material, but it may also be overstating the near-term monetization of circular assets before broader end-market recovery. This is a quality-cyclical, not a secular-growth, setup: upside is real, but it needs execution and no further cash conversion slippage.
